Aston Martin’s Formula 1 team is gearing up for a strategic overhaul in the 2025 season, determined to steer clear of the logistical nightmare that plagued their 2024 campaign. The Trackside Officer, Mike Krack, has boldly declared that the team will no longer be caught in the web of uncertainty that led to constant floor changes and performance woes last year.

In a bid to streamline their development process, Aston Martin will be embracing a more data-driven approach, prioritizing clarity and consistency in their upgrade decisions. Krack emphasized the importance of gathering extensive data to make well-informed choices, steering away from the haphazard floor experiments that caused chaos in the previous season.

The team’s revised strategy was evident with the introduction of a new floor at Imola, indicating a shift towards a more stable development path. Subsequent developments, including a trialed new floor at Silverstone, showcased the team’s cautious optimism in their upgrades. However, the decision to hold back on certain enhancements, like the new front wing at Spa-Francorchamps, underscored their measured approach to performance modifications.

Despite glimpses of potential progress, Krack remained vigilant, highlighting the necessity of thorough data analysis before fully committing to new upgrades. The team’s reluctance to rush into decisions was palpable, with a focus on accumulating substantial information to avoid repeating past floor-related debacles.
